Two AM's in eastern Canada applied to convert to the FM band

Two AM radio stations in eastern Canada applied to the CRTC to convert to the FM band on July 9, 2021:

•CBT 540 Grand Falls-Windsor, Newfoundland and Labrador
•CKNB 950 Campbellton, New Brunswick

CBT on AM 540 Grand Falls-Windsor, NFLD can be heard as far away as the north Atlantic, England, parts of eastern North America, etc. during the nighttime hours. I know things change but yet another high powered 50,000 watt CBC AM transmitter may go if approved by the CRTC.

Broadcasting Notice of Consultation CRTC 2021-218 from July 9, 2021
https://crtc.gc.ca/eng/archive/2021/2021-218.htm (See numbers 1 and 2)
